one. Types of Taxes Levied on Casinos
Governments impose several kinds of taxes on casinos, Every single intended to capture a percentage of the financial action created through the gambling marketplace. These taxes can vary considerably from 1 jurisdiction to another, determined by neighborhood guidelines, financial priorities, and regulatory frameworks.

a. Gaming Taxes

The most common type of taxation on casinos is definitely the gaming tax, that is levied within the profits produced from gambling things to do. This tax is often calculated for a share of the On line casino's gross gaming income (GGR), which is the total sum wagered by gamers minus the winnings paid out out. Gaming taxes will vary broadly, with charges starting from as low as 1% in certain jurisdictions to as substantial as fifty% or maybe more in others.

One example is, in The usa, gaming tax costs differ by point out, with Nevada imposing a graduated tax fee that begins at three.5% and goes around six.75%, when Pennsylvania imposes a A great deal increased amount of fifty four% on slot device revenues. In Macau, the globe's most significant gambling hub, casinos are subject into a 39% tax rate on their own gross gaming revenue, contributing noticeably to the government's revenue foundation.

b. Corporate Income Taxes

Along with gaming taxes, casinos can also be matter to corporate income taxes on their own profits. These taxes are comparable to People imposed on other organizations and are primarily based on the net income attained via the On line casino just after accounting for fees including salaries, utilities, and advertising. Company cash flow taxes give An additional critical source of profits for governments, serving to to make sure that casinos add fairly to community finances.

The rate of company money tax applied to casinos can vary based on the jurisdiction and the specific tax insurance policies in position. In a few international locations, casinos may perhaps gain from tax incentives or deductions aimed at encouraging financial commitment and position generation, while in Some others, They might be subject to greater charges to reflect their special financial affect.

c. Licensing Charges and Levies

Governments could also impose licensing fees and levies on casinos as Component of the regulatory framework governing the market. These charges are typically charged for the proper to function a On line casino and will often be necessary to be paid out upfront or per year. Licensing expenses is often significant, particularly in jurisdictions where On line casino licenses are restricted and hugely wanted.

Licensing service fees serve various purposes. They provide a immediate supply of earnings for governments, make sure only monetarily stable and respected operators enter the marketplace, and assistance deal with the costs linked to regulating the sector, for example checking compliance and implementing gaming rules.

d. Other Taxes and Contributions

Casinos may also be subject matter to other forms of taxation and contributions, which include home taxes, payroll taxes, and worth-additional taxes (VAT) on non-gaming routines like eating, entertainment, and retail product sales. Additionally, some jurisdictions call for casinos to create immediate contributions to Group cash, social courses, or problem gambling initiatives as a affliction in their license.

two. The Economic Influence of Casino Tax Earnings
On line casino tax profits presents important economic Rewards to governments and communities, supporting a variety of community expert services and progress initiatives. The influence of this income can be witnessed in a number of important parts:

a. Funding Community Services and Infrastructure

Considered one of the main techniques governments take pleasure in On line casino tax profits is by using it to fund general public expert services and infrastructure initiatives. Revenues from casinos is usually allotted to numerous places, for instance instruction, Health care, transportation, and public safety. In lots of scenarios, these resources give a secure and predictable supply of profits that can help governments sustain and improve vital products and services without elevating taxes on residents.

For instance, in a number of U.S. states, a portion of the earnings produced by casinos is earmarked for schooling funding. States like Pennsylvania and New Jersey use casino tax revenues to help public schools, universities, and scholarship courses, giving crucial assets for college students and educators. Similarly, in Macau, The federal government employs gaming tax revenue to fund social welfare courses, community housing, and Health care expert services, contributing to the overall very well-currently being of its residents.

b. Financial Improvement and Position Creation

On line casino tax revenue could also assistance economic development and occupation development efforts. By reinvesting gambling revenues into Local community improvement initiatives, governments can encourage economic action, attract new firms, and create employment alternatives. This is particularly critical in locations where other types of economic action may be confined or declining.

By way of example, in Singapore, The federal government has employed profits produced by its built-in resorts, Marina Bay Sands and Resorts Earth Sentosa, to help tourism development, infrastructure improvements, check here and job instruction packages. This method has helped Singapore create alone as a worldwide tourism hub and develop A large number of Careers within the hospitality, retail, and amusement sectors.

c. Cutting down Budget Deficits and Financial debt

In instances of financial downturn or fiscal pressure, casino tax income can provide a essential buffer for governments planning to lessen finances deficits and manage general public financial debt. The constant circulation of revenue from casinos might help offset declines in other tax bases, for example cash flow or gross sales taxes, and supply a source of liquidity for governments facing financial worries.

This was specially obvious over the COVID-19 pandemic, when numerous governments faced substantial finances shortfalls because of declining financial activity. In jurisdictions wherever casinos remained operational or rapidly tailored to on line platforms, gambling tax profits delivered a vital source of cash flow that served mitigate the fiscal influence of your pandemic.

three. Social and Ethical Implications of Dependence on Gambling Income
Although the financial benefits of On line casino tax profits are sizeable, There's also social and ethical implications connected to governing administration reliance on gambling resources. These things to consider elevate significant questions on the position of gambling in community policy and the potential risks of overdependence on this supply of cash flow.

a. The Social Fees of Gambling

One among the principal considerations related to dependence on On line casino tax profits could be the social price of gambling. Difficulty gambling can result in a range of destructive outcomes, including economical hardship, mental health issues, marriage breakdowns, and greater need for social solutions. These social prices can offset the economic great things about gambling profits and create added burdens for governments and communities.

Governments that rely intensely on gambling income may perhaps confront pressure to harmony the necessity for revenue with the duty to protect public well being and welfare. This tends to create ethical dilemmas, significantly In relation to endorsing accountable gambling practices, regulating promotion, and supporting habit treatment systems.

b. The potential risk of Economic Overdependence

An additional problem is the potential risk of economic overdependence on gambling revenue. Areas that rely intensely on casino taxes for public funding might be vulnerable to financial shocks, which include improvements in customer behavior, amplified Competitiveness, or regulatory adjustments. Overdependence on a single sector can make economic instability and Restrict a federal government's capability to answer altering economic circumstances.

As an example, Atlantic City, New Jersey, seasoned significant financial challenges when Competitors from neighboring states and alterations in consumer Choices brought about a decline in On line casino revenues. The city's reliance on gambling income created it tough to diversify its economy and respond to these challenges, leading to work losses, price range deficits, and economic decrease.

4. Balancing Economic Positive aspects with Social Responsibility
To handle the social and ethical implications of dependence on On line casino tax income, governments have to adopt a balanced technique that maximizes the financial benefits of gambling whilst minimizing its social costs. This approach may well include various techniques:

a. Promoting Responsible Gambling Tactics

Governments and casinos can work together to market responsible gambling methods and lessen the risk of difficulty gambling. This could incorporate utilizing self-exclusion applications, placing betting boundaries, providing specifics of the risks of gambling, and presenting help solutions for people battling dependancy.

b. Diversifying Revenue Resources

To reduce the chance of overdependence on gambling earnings, governments really should strive to diversify their tax bases and produce option sources of money. This will require investing in other industries, for instance technological innovation, training, or production, and promoting financial improvement initiatives that build Positions and stimulate expansion.

c. Buying Social Systems and Group Assist

Governments can utilize a percentage of On line casino tax earnings to fund social packages and community aid initiatives, such as dependancy cure, mental overall health companies, and money counseling. By reinvesting gambling revenues into Local community effectively-getting, governments might help mitigate the social costs of gambling and endorse a more healthy, more balanced method of public coverage.
